Signs Your Boiler Demands Repair
Just how can home owners acknowledge when their Boiler calls for repair work? Several signs show a malfunctioning Boiler. A sudden rise in power bills might indicate inadequacy, as a stopping working Boiler struggles to maintain home heating. Uncommon noises such as knocking, clanging, or whistling can recommend interior problems that need immediate focus. House owners ought to likewise watch out for leaks or pools around the Boiler, as these can indicate severe troubles. In addition, if the Boiler generates or produces odd odors discolored water, it may be time to require specialist aid. An absence of warmth or inconsistent temperature throughout the home can even more direct to a malfunctioning unit. If the pilot light is regularly snuffing out or shows up yellow rather of blue, these are clear caution signs that repair services are required. Recognizing these signs early can assist stop further damage and guarantee a effective and safe heating system.

How to Plan for a Central Heating Boiler Examination
A thorough prep work for a boiler inspection can considerably influence the effectiveness and safety of the heating unit. Homeowners need to start by guaranteeing that the location around the Boiler is clean and easily accessible. This includes eliminating any type of clutter, debris, or blockages that might prevent the inspector's capacity to check out the unit effectively. In addition, inspecting the Boiler's manual for specific maintenance guidelines is suggested, as it might describe particular requirements for the examination.
Next, the property owner must collect all relevant paperwork, such as previous evaluation records and solution documents. This information can aid the assessor assess the Boiler's background and efficiency. It is also smart to examine the heating unit in advance, noting any type of uncommon sounds or fluctuations in temperature. Arranging the inspection at a convenient time guarantees that the property owner is available to deal with any kind of inquiries or issues that may emerge throughout the evaluation.

Uncommon Sounds Throughout Operation
Uncommon noises originating from a boiler can signify potential problems that require immediate attention. Common noises include clanging, knocking, or gurgling, which might show issues such as sediment build-up or air entraped in the system. A piercing whistle can point to stress problems, while a hissing noise might suggest a leakage. Each of these sounds can disrupt regular operation and cause more considerable damage if left unaddressed. It is essential for property owners to pay very close attention to these auditory signs, as they usually act as early cautions for mechanical failures. Promptly exploring these noises or consulting an expert can help stop costly repair services and assure the secure functioning of the heating unit.

Just how Long Does a Central Heating Boiler Usually Last Prior To Requiring Substitute?
A boiler usually lasts between 10 to 15 years prior to needing replacement. Aspects such as upkeep, use, and model top quality can affect its life-span, requiring normal assessments to assure peak capability throughout its functional years.
